Abstract
We test the logistic regression assumption under a case-control sampling plan. After reparameterisation, the assumed logistic regression model is equivalent to a two-sample semiparametric model in which the log ratio of two density functions is linear in data. By identifying this model with a biased sampling model, we propose a Kolmogorov-Smirnov-type statistic to test the validity of the logistic link function. Moreover, we point out that this test statistic can also be used in mixture sampling. We present a bootstrap procedure along with some results on simulation and on analysis of two real datasets.
